LOCATION: An exceptional opportunity to lease a brand newly constructed commercial premises situated in a rural location in a highly-regarded and conveniently located Suffolk village a short distance from both Bury St. Edmunds and Sudbury. The property has been built to a high specification with a principal commercial area with kitchenette and a cloakroom. Access is available to both the front and rear with stone paved ramps providing wheelchair accessibility and there is the benefit of plenty of parking in front of the property itself.  

SUMMARY: Hartest is one of West Suffolk's most favoured villages. The Green, a conservation area, is characterised by its variety of period buildings and amenities include a primary school, a butchers, pub and village church. The market town of Sudbury with its commuter link to London Liverpool Street is about 10 miles south and the Cathedral town of Bury St Edmunds with its comprehensive amenities, about 9 miles north.

COMMERCIAL ZONE: A substantial area suitable for a variety of uses constructed to a high standard with extensive electrical sockets and an internet connection. Triple aspect outlook allowing for plenty of natural light with tall windows and a door opening onto the rear. Useful KITCHENNETE containing a stainless-steel sink with mixer tap above and drainer to side and storage below and an oak worksurface with aluminium splashback.  

CLOAKROOM: A high-quality newly installed disabled cloakroom with WC, wash hand basin with heated water unit above and a useful wall mounted storage cupboard.  

Outside The premises will benefit from an area of OFF-ROAD PARKING for approximately three vehicles directly opposite the property itself.  

SERVICES: Main water and drainage. Main electricity connected. NOTE: None of these services have been tested by the agent. 

LOCAL AUTHORITY: Babergh and Mid Suffolk District Council, Endeavour House, 8 Russell Road, Ipswich, Suffolk. IP1 2BX (0300 1234000). 

PRICE: 750 pcm 

CONSTRUCTION TYPE: Steel framed with insulated wall and roof enclosed with composite panels.
